Transaction ff51615233818dc8a1aa83d830116f523ca71657d2cd315a0c73dba6990e46b0
1 Input
1 Output
-
ff51615233818dc8a1aa83d830116f523ca71657d2cd315a0c73dba6990e46b0:0
- value
- 14392304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dadd02f4e0a25774961cc30c2108fff8f393a0f OP_EQUAL
- address
- 3D9YcH1qZxJEb7KmbQ6FVWrfRADRgApf8V